Why Ayurveda Treats the Eyes Differently 

In Ayurveda, the eyes are considered a direct extension of the nervous system, not just tools for sight but indicators of overall health and vitality. Tired, puffy, or dry eyes are seen as signs of internal imbalance, not just external stress. This deeper perspective is what sets under eye cream Ayurvedic formulations apart from conventional options. 

Ayurvedic eye care focuses on cooling, hydrating, and gently rejuvenating the area using herbs, oils, and minerals specifically selected to restore balance to the subtle energy channels around the eyes. 

Key Ingredients That Make the Difference 

True Ayurvedic under eye gel products are crafted with ingredients that are both time-tested and therapeutically effective. Here are some of the botanicals and bases you’ll often find in high-quality Ayurvedic eye care: 

  • Cucumber – naturally cools and reduces puffiness 

  • Licorice (Yashtimadhu) – brightens and gently fades dark circles 

  • Rose – hydrates and soothes delicate skin 

  • Triphala – detoxifies and improves circulation 

  • Saffron – known for its gentle toning and radiance-boosting effects 

And perhaps most uniquely, you’ll often find Ayurvedic ghee for eyes — a deeply nourishing base made from clarified butter that’s been infused with herbs. Rich in vitamins A, D, E, and K, this traditional ingredient helps soften wrinkles, protect from environmental damage, and lubricate tired eyes.

Pairing Eye Care with Lifestyle for Better Results 

As with all things in Ayurveda, topical care is only one part of the story. To get the most out of your ayurvedic eye care products, it helps to align your habits, diet, and stress management techniques: 

  • Sleep: Aim for 7–8 hours of quality rest each night 

  • Hydration: Drink warm water and herbal teas throughout the day 

  • Digital Detox: Reduce screen time, especially in the evenings 

  • Cooling Foods: Incorporate leafy greens, rose water, and cucumber into your meals 

  • Self-Massage: Gently massage your under-eye area using your ring finger with oil to stimulate lymphatic drainage 

When internal and external practices support each other, skincare becomes more effective — and more sustainable.
